    Re: Dear Religious Freedom Watch Forums

    In the expansion and good news section of RFW forums...they tout the award they got for their last scilon ad campaign.

    But the place that gives the awards... Aurora Awards Independent Film and Video Competition ...is an obvious award mill.

    You pay your money, you will likely get an award. LOL.
    Yes, an Aurora Award is very prestigious. That is why we all have heard of them. And why they conveniently accept all major credit cards on their entry form.

    (There is a Canadian Aurora Awards for science fiction and fantasy...the Aurora Awards that scientology is proud of is based in Utah.)
